If you are able to access the raw framing for the home before any drywall is installed, the easiest way to fix uneven framing is often to simply beat on the wood with a hammer or sledgehammer. Imperfections can also be planed out of wall studs with a wood planer, such as for walls that have multiple bows and tweaks in the wood, would require excessive shimming or just won’t bang back into place with a hammer. If you are dealing with slight warps or bows, you have the option of using cardboard shims along the face of the wall studs.
